MANILA, Philippines — The Department of Agriculture-Bureau of Fisheries and Aquatic Resources (DA-BFAR) will feature local digital systems and technologies to strengthen fisheries management as industry leaders gather in Cebu next week. In a statement, the DA-BFAR will co-host the Seafood and Fisheries Emerging Technologies Conference 2026 from Sept. 8 to 10, expecting over 300 participants from various sectors. Discussions will focus on responsible fisheries and management, market dynamics, fair value, livelihoods, and coastal communities. DA-BFAR officials and local fisheries leaders will feature the Philippines’ use of technology and data for fisheries management and decision-making. DA-BFAR features the I-FIT GIS and FGIS technologies for risk assessment, resource management, catch documentation, seafood traceability, regulatory compliance, and data-backed decision-making. Participants will tackle the Port State Measures Agreement and technology-based measures against illegal, unreported, and unregulated fishing. “As an archipelagic nation, the Philippines has both the responsibility and the opportunity to help shape how technology is used for responsible fisheries,” DA-BFAR national director Elizer Salilig said. Salilig said these inventions could help protect marine resources while helping millions of Filipinos who depend on fisheries for their livelihoods. The conference will advance fisheries technologies for practical solutions in conservation, sustainable markets, and coastal resilience. /pai
